Output 61ae093cfc537828ba0fe4a71ba238f2675797b81de9d975caef6cecc1f48305:76

value
130790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bacc24dea957f8479b3f07608626587c99ce1f51 OP_EQUAL
address
3JiiAQ8PJgwUNF9f3ZJ4gv9a4XRtEqEF1Y
transaction
61ae093cfc537828ba0fe4a71ba238f2675797b81de9d975caef6cecc1f48305
confirmations
205165
spent
true